Output 0ef4c22266f0f0e7e50ab5bd1d8722b5f71405d6b88706ae2ee30fe25032e6b7:6

value
578497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7387437149d78af8c1a892c88c1e51315345d30b OP_EQUAL
address
3CDsfscAj1YhmAXKDyQEwyVm7cP2m3m2nc
transaction
0ef4c22266f0f0e7e50ab5bd1d8722b5f71405d6b88706ae2ee30fe25032e6b7
spent
true